Zone will act as link between Muscat and Sohar port
Omans Public Establishment for Industrial Estates has invited expressions of interest (EoIs) by 1 February for the contract to operate and manage the South al-Batinah Logistics Area (Sabla).
Consultancy and design and build tenders were floated in 2014, but have yet to be awarded.
The 95 square-kilometre logistics area will handle multi-modal goods transport between Sohar Industrial Port and Muscat. It will be linked by the four-lane Batinah expressway, currently under construction, and the planned national railway.
The logistics zone is intended to increase the volume of trade through Sohar port and Oman as a whole.
